1. A wireless communication network system comprising:

  • a communication controller; and

    a plurality of terminal devices which communicate with the communication controller by wireless;

    wherein the communication controller comprises first means for detecting absence of a received signal from any of the terminal devices, second means responsive to an output signal of the first means for periodically generating a nonbusy signal, discriminated from another signal transmitted from the communication controller, in the absence of the received signal, and third means for transmitting the periodically-generated nonbusy signal to the terminal devices by wireless,wherein each of the terminal devices comprises;

    fourth means for detecting the nonbusy signal;

    fifth means responsive to an output signal of the fourth means for permitting transmission from said each terminal device after the nonbusy signal is received by the fourth means thereto;

    sixth means for setting a random number in response to a first nonbusy signal;

    seventh means for counting the periodically-generated nonbusy signal received by said sixth means;

    eighth means for deciding whether or not a count of the received nonbusy signal and the random number have a predetermined relationship; and

    ninth means for starting transmission before a next nonbusy signal is received in cases where the count of the nonbusy signal and the random number are in the predetermined relation.
